Solution for r/7-3=1 equation:



r/7-3=1
We move all terms to the left:
r/7-3-(1)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
r/7-4=0
We multiply all the terms by the denominator
r-4*7=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
r-28=0
We move all terms containing r to the left, all other terms to the right
r=28
